Download file php html mail

Never use html, head or body elements or you will cause absolute chaos on webbased email systems that actually follow x html standards. How to send text and html emails in php tutorial republic. When you have made your payment you will be redirected to the download page. The php mail function with some mime type headers can be used to send email with attachment in php. Generally, the text message is sent via email to the recipient. That starts with fetching the necessary download bundle. Most of the new host company has stopped php mail functioning, because using this spammer can send a thousand of emails. If your browser attempts to name the downloaded file download. How to force a file to download in php stack overflow. You can easily send text and html email using php builtin mail function. Send an email on form submission using php formget. There are no restrictions on allowed values, and the browser will automatically detect the correct file extension and add it to the file. Html emails also have a habit of being more easily caught in spam filters. Increase the script time limit and memory limit to upload large file.

Check files type on client side and server side also. Normally, you dont necessarily need to use any server side scripting language like php to download images, zip files, pdf documents, exe files, etc. Mandrill is a transactional email platform from mailchimp. Sending email messages are very common for a web application, for example, sending welcome email when a user create an account on your website, sending newsletters to your registered users, or getting user feedback or comment. There are many approaches to download a file from a url some of them are. It is not very important what the filename is, as long as the extension corresponds to the correct type, either. So, here we have learn php send email with pdf attachment. To solve this problem, replace the full stop with a double dot. Below example to illustrate concept of downloading pdf file using. Tweet most of the webinfopedia users asking me to post article regarding the php email with attachment. I have php sending html mails without any problems but now id like to take out a big part of the php file which is basically the html document for the message and instead place the html part into a separate. In this tutorial you will learn how to force download a file using php. If such kind of file is stored in a public accessible folder, you can just create a hyperlink pointing to that file, and whenever a user click on the link, browser will.

Email can be such a fragile thing, that saving the data to a db first is surely a smart move. The php download code doesnt hide the file name and in some situations it might be better to use a unique string or id as a key for the download. In this example, we will be working with below, this is a second file that we will be creating called mail. Both html layout and email layout are fully customizable by templates. Its recommended to include the used php test script to show your provider, that the problem is not caused by the php script used. Php code does server processing and then outputs other client side stuff one may find in an html file like html or clients side javascript. When sending an email, it must contain a from header. The demo page demonstrates the php code examples for file upload and download and php directory functions to show files in select menu. This provides the unconfigured original source code together with an unconfigured sample form. You receive a free copy of formmail that you can configure manually for yourself. Besides our email service we also offer news content, and on our website you will find the latest entertainment news, sport news, tech news and business news. Hi guys, i was wondering if this was possible, when a user wants to download a file from my server say. The other mail implementations accept parameters as arrays. Sending email messages are very common for a web application, for example, sending welcome email when a user create an account on your website, sending newsletters to your registered users, or getting user.

Php download file for beginners and professionals with examples, php file, php session, php date, php array, php form, functions, time, xml, ajax, php mysql, regex, string, oop. How to send email using php mail function tecadmin. So, here am going to explain you about php email with attachment. If you want to send a nice formatted email, html content needs to be added to the message body of the email. The php mail function is the easiest way to send an email from the script. Never use html, head or body elements or you will cause absolute chaos on webbased email systems that actually follow xhtml standards. After sending the email, the visitor is redirected to the thank you page. Download a file from the ftp server, and save it into a local file. If you want to force a download, you can use something like the following. How to include a html file in a php file to send via mail. The demo is a simple html page with a form 3 for send a mail possibly in html format and upload a file limited to the size.

Specify any nunber of cc,bcc the code is clearly commented and self descriptive exampleis also given along with the source code. Web conferencing, online meeting, cloud calling and equipment. If you signed up for a mandrill account on or after december 1st, 2015, you must add spf and dkim records and verify ownership of your sending domains before you can send email through your account. To download this script you first have to make your payment. For a good tutorial about setting up formmail manually, check out terry allens guide. So, in this post we have conver this topic in which we have learn how can we create dynamic pdf file from mysql database by using dompdf library and then after we will send that dynamically created pdf file will send as attachment with email using phpmailer in php script. How to make pdf file downloadable in html link using php. Send html mail with attachments using php codeproject. In the example script, we will make it simple to send text or html email including any types of files as an attachment like image. Cisco webex is the leading enterprise solution for video conferencing, webinars, and screen sharing.

If a full stop is found on the beginning of a line in the message, it might be removed. I updated the demo and download to use the new html email format. This will show a simple form in the browser, using that we can also send an email for testing purpose. Tell your provider that the standard php mail function returns true, but not mail will be sent. So its not like php files are more dangerous than html files. Dont use web method this method to upload larger than 500mb, instead use ftp upload interface.

How to force download files using php tutorial republic. Sends email via sendmail, php mail, qmail, or with smtp. How to trigger a file download when clicking an html button or javascript. This amazing script will print your message to the console. Becker pub 2048d5da04b5d 20120319 key fingerprint f382 5282 6acd 957e f380 d39f 2f79 56bc 5da0 4b5d uid stanislav malyshev php key uid stanislav malyshev.

Php form mail script with this php formmailer script you are able to put a contact form on your website. If your host not enabled with php mail function you can send using php mailer class. Roundcube can also be installed through auto installers like or cpanel. A php email creation and transport class featuring file attachments, smtp servers, ccs, bccs, html messages, word wrap, and more. Notes this is an example of polymorphism of a php function. Today i want explain about send email with html template using php. In this tutorial we learn how to process upload and download system using php and mysql.

Phpprogrammbeispiele fur immer wiederkehrende aufgaben. This will help you in website where you need to get some files from user and send to an email address. There is likely to be another one or two demos on this form yet to come. The download contains the code for the html form, the validations, and the php form. Since our goal is to run php scripts and send transactional and html email templates, its sufficient to have php installed on our system and, we dont need to additionally configure a server. Send email with html template using php mostlikers. Php formmail is for sending feedback from a webpage. Submit button to download a file php the sitepoint forums. The zip file contains all the code you need for the form. In the section entitled mail function in the i file, youll find three settings. A fullfeatured email creation and transfer class for php. The first step of bootstrapping any php code run project is to install php.

The bitnami roundcube stack provides a oneclick installer for various platforms and cloud services. How to create php based email form with file attachment. Php send email with attachment php mail function script allows user to send email with file attachment ex. Normally we use php mailer function for sending email with some text php mail html template,email html template generator,email html template code,simple email html template,email html template design,email html template free,email html template example,email html template tutorial. Here, we have created a simple html feedback form as shown below. In the interest of being consistent, explode an array into a string of parameter arguments. A stepbystep guide to sending html email templates using php. I would at least like to do one on writing the data to a database before sending the email. From there you can click on a link to download the script.

Also if sending html email never send a header level greater than h2 as your email subject on proper systems will be in the single h1 element on the page. The mail function allows you to send emails directly from a script. This package also provides a rfc 822 email address list validation utility class. This bug has been reported in various browsers, including ie for mac os x. The most basic way to send an email using php is the builtin mail method. By the way, technically an html file on a server can contain php. If using the header function for the downloading of files, especially if youre passing the.

The download attribute is only used if the attribute is set the value of the attribute will be the name of the downloaded file. I think its less of a concern here as this email is essentially being created by you for you. In this tutorial you will learn how to send simple text or html emails directly from the script using the php mail function the php mail function. The download contains a complete php upload form that sends the uploaded by email.

1359 1328 1421 866 1390 1256 747 19 998 926 621 197 389 952 565 261 1574 674 233 360 846 473 1310 583 1443 1097 139 288 221 1211 1456 877 946 1320 701 358 305 280